About

David Gregory Michell is a lawsuits and disputes attorney with more than 31 years of legal experience, practicing at Stanley Esrey & Buckley, LLP in Atlanta, GA. He earned a B.A. from Furman University in 1990 and a J.D. from University of Georgia School of Law in 1994. He has been admitted to the Georgia Bar since 1994. His practice encompasses lawsuits and disputes, business, and employment and labor, allowing him to serve clients across a range of legal needs. He ma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
